Friday July 11th. Art at the Jalapeno “Freedom of Art” Show at High Wire Contemporary Art Gallery
“Art @ the Jalapeno” hosts an Art’s Extravaganza Friday July 11th 6-10pm. We feature a Group exhibit from some of San Antonio and south Texas finest artists along with Music, Live Painting, Body Painting, BlueMoon, Food, Fun and much more. The Art at the Jalapeno is a grass roots art event which celebrates the deep culture of Art and Music in the San Antonio and South Texas area. Come check it out!
